The launch of the new portal was announced by the ADM on 3 August, as the agency completes a further directive of the reorganisation of Italy’s online gambling sector, focused on strengthening consumer protection and player safety.
Named the “Portale delle segnalazioni”, the ADM has created a central system to track disputes between customers and licensed online gambling operators.
Under the new requirements, operators have 72 working hours to respond to a customer complaint, with the period calculated according to working days and excluding public holidays.
Should a customer fail to reach a resolution or believe that the response provided by the operator is unsatisfactory, they will be able to escalate the matter for review by the ADM.
